Transaction

f19622b5ec166f4bce5bb89dedcaa314952bc2bbe3e5f13a7f6864f4464dcd6c
433,867 confirmations
Timestamp
1515613109
Block503,558
Fee509,084 sats
Fee rate511.6 sats/vB
view on mempool.space

Inputs & Outputs